Ivan the third reigned from the times of April 5th 1462 to October 27th 1505. When he was in charge or Russia it seemed different. it was dark and going through tough times. Ivan assumed control of Russia after his tragic fathers death. Ivan had two main policies, one of them being a Foreign Policy and then another being a Domestic Policy. Ivan accomplished many things such as he sent an expedition to the Artic. This may not seem like much, but back then it was. Ivan also accomplished buying Rostov.
The impact that all these accomplishments had on Russia even after he left his throne people said that his reign was, "militarily glorious and economically sound," and especially when points to his territorial conquering's and his centralized control over local rulers was something tht Russia has never seen before. Did you know that when Ivan the third died his throne was passed to his son. this continuing the Ivan the third family legacy. Another thing is that he was married when he turned 12.
